How to keep role players happy?

No matter who my role players are they always get upset/heated/anxious after a year. Most recently H. Barnes and J. Lamb. Both were coming off the bench (20+ minutes), my team went to the playoffs (2nd round exit) but now that the new year has started they are both heated.

The prior year K. Thompson and L. Stephenson were quality role players, and both of them were upset by the end of the year, even though we made the playoffs and they received (20+ minutes per game).

Any thoughts on keeping role players happy?

(Note: this is all after the latest patch that was going to fix player morale)

If you play enough games and accumulate enough VC, you can by player boosts in the facilities menu that will reset the whole morale baseline for your franchise.

This whole mechanic is a VC sales engine. But once you buy the boosts you can have guys who should be starting accept lesser roles. It's really unbalanced.
